Output fa32daca163fb0ca4642be12afe610e70a5ad39f5dd92d47e5c2dafe79a4b3ff:0

value
653400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dde0f64151713f7c8df16107204cdb8b90576e4 OP_EQUAL
address
3Ed9Dbj5K7KwUgFP3H8AiBGLBDiRui3XPA
transaction
fa32daca163fb0ca4642be12afe610e70a5ad39f5dd92d47e5c2dafe79a4b3ff